Market Definition & Overview
The Hydrogen Supply Chain Market encompasses the complete ecosystem dedicated to the production, storage, transportation, and distribution of hydrogen from its source to various end-use applications. This market analyzes the entire value chain, including diverse production methods such as electrolysis (green hydrogen), steam methane reforming with carbon capture (blue hydrogen), and traditional methods (grey hydrogen). It covers critical infrastructure and technologies for efficient storage (e.g., compressed gas, liquid hydrogen), long-haul transportation (pipelines, road, rail, maritime), and localized distribution networks, facilitating hydrogen's role across industrial, mobility, and power generation sectors as a clean energy carrier and feedstock.

Regional Analysis
- Europe is currently the leading region due to comprehensive policy frameworks like the EU Hydrogen Strategy, substantial public and private investments, and a high concentration of pilot projects. Strong governmental support and ambitious decarbonization targets drive infrastructure development and technology adoption.
- Asia-Pacific is the fastest-growing region, driven by countries like China, Japan, and South Korea actively investing in large-scale green hydrogen projects and related infrastructure. Industrial demand, coupled with national strategies for decarbonization and energy security, fuels rapid expansion.
- The Middle East is emerging as a significant green hydrogen exporter, leveraging its abundant low-cost renewable energy resources for large-scale production. Countries like Saudi Arabia and UAE are heavily investing in mega-projects, positioning themselves as future global suppliers to energy-importing regions.

Recent Market Developments
Major Green Hydrogen Hub Reaches FID in Western Australia
A consortium announced the Final Investment Decision for a multi-gigawatt green hydrogen production facility in Western Australia, poised to become one of the world's largest. This project will leverage abundant renewable energy to produce hydrogen for export and domestic industrial use, significantly boosting global supply potential.
European Hydrogen Backbone Advances with Cross-Border Pipeline Agreement
Several European energy infrastructure companies signed a landmark agreement to accelerate the development of a crucial cross-border hydrogen pipeline segment connecting Spain, France, and Germany. This move significantly boosts efforts to establish a continent-wide hydrogen network, enhancing distribution capabilities.
Investment Surges in Ammonia Carriers for Global Hydrogen Trade
A leading shipping conglomerate, alongside an energy major, announced a substantial investment in developing and acquiring a fleet of ammonia-powered very large gas carriers (VLGCs) capable of transporting vast quantities of green ammonia, a key hydrogen carrier, globally. This signals a concrete step towards scaling long-distance hydrogen supply chains.
US Department of Energy Unveils New Funding for Hydrogen Hubs Expansion
The U.S. Department of Energy allocated additional billions in funding for its regional clean hydrogen hubs program, earmarking investments for infrastructure development and end-use applications. This initiative aims to accelerate the growth and commercial viability of domestic hydrogen supply chains across multiple regions.
